2SK3302 TOSHIBA Field Effect Transistor Silicon N Channel MOS Type (-MOSV) 2SK3302 Switching Regulator, DC-DC Converter Applications Unit: mm Low drain-source ON resistance: RDS (ON) = 11.5 (typ.) High forward transfer admittance: |Yfs| = 0.4 S (typ.) Low leakage current: IDSS = 100 A (max) (VDS = 500 V) Enhancement-model: Vth = 2.0~4.0 V (VDS = 10 V, ID = 1 mA) * * * * Maximum Ratings (Ta = 25C) Characteristics Drain-source voltage Drain-gate voltage (RGS = 20 kW) Gate-source voltage Drain current DC Pulse (Note 1) (Note 1) Symbol VDSS VDGR VGSS ID IDP PD EAS IAR EAR Tch Tstg Rating 500 500 30 0.5 1.5 1.3 14.3 0.5 0.13 150 -55~150 Unit V V V A W mJ A mJ C C Drain power dissipation Single pulse avalanche energy (Note 2) Avalanche current Repetitive avalanche energy (Note 3) Channel temperature Storage temperature range JEDEC JEITA TOSHIBA Weight: 1.9 g (typ.) 2-8MIB Thermal Characteristics Characteristics Thermal resistance, channel to ambient Symbol Rth (ch-a) Max 96.1 Unit C/W Note 1: Please use devise on condition that the channel temperature is below 150C. Note 2: VDD = 90 V, Tch = 25C, L = 100 mH, RG = 25 W, IAR = 0.5 A Note 3: Repetitive rating; pulse width limited by maximum channel temperature. This transistor is an electrostatic sensitive device.
